Abstract Combined with the water quality characteristics of high COD, BOD5, NH3-N, TN and SS in coating enterprises, the process of "coagulation sedimentation + iron carbon micro-electrolysis + Fenton oxidation + hydrolytic acidification +UBF+ two-stage A/O" was adopted to treat the wastewater produced, the wastewater treatment capacity is 180 m3/d, and the concentrations of COD, BOD5, NH3-N, TN and SS in the effluent water are 278.19, 66.29, 24.5, 47.68 and 109.62 mg/L, respectively, and all the indicators of effluent water quality meet the discharge limits stipulated in the Indirect Discharge Standard of Water Pollutants in Chemical Industry of Henan Province (DB41/1135-2016) and the collected water quality of sewage treatment plants in industrial agglomeration areas, and the daily operation cost is about 7.3 yuan /m3, which can provide reference for the treatment of other similar paint production wastewater.
